微型计算机用于测量、数据处理和工业控制时,外围接口电路的设计十分重要.由于应用的具体情况和外围设备的不同,接口电路的方式也不同.目前国产的微型机外围电路片芯品种还不完善,有八位并行输入/输出接口5212(还有同类的SB8212等片芯),时序译码器5205,4位双向总线驱动器5216等.其中5212是主要的外围接口电路.虽然5212电路部分性能还不及美国Intel8080微处理机系统相应的8212电路,但由于容易买到,价格较低,因此掌握以5212电路为中心的外围接口电路设计原理是很有用的.以下谈的接口原理不仅适用于国产051微型计算机,也完全适用于Intel8080系统.
